    摘要:

    利用設置在東莞站的Parsivel激光降水粒子譜測量系統(tǒng)于2010年獲取的觀測資料,對數(shù)據(jù)有效性進行驗證并開展15次降水的特征參量分析。層狀云降水(S)、積層混合云降水(M)、積雨云降水(C)各選取兩次典型過程,對各種特征參量之間的相關性和雨滴譜特征進行細致分析,結果表明:平均粒子直徑、平均雨強、平均雨水含量、過程最大立方根直徑、過程最大雨強的分布規(guī)律明顯,基本遵循“C>M>S”的規(guī)律;同種類型降水的雨滴譜型非常接近,層狀云存在單峰譜,混合云和積狀云是明顯的雙峰譜或多峰譜; M、C型降水的大雨滴明顯多于S型降水;雨水含量與雨強的相關性最好,雷達反射率因子與雨強的相關性次之;層狀云降水主要為1 mm以下小粒子,積狀云和積層混合云降水雨滴譜寬較大,1 mm以上大粒子數(shù)濃度較大。

    Abstract:

    The characteristics of 15 events precipitation in 2010 are analyzed based on the data observed by the raindrop disdrometer in Donguan, Guangdong Province. Six typical cases, including 2 stratiform precipitation (S), 2 Mixed convective and Stratiform precipitation (M), and 2 convective precipitation (C) events, are selected to analyze the relevance of various feature parameters and the characteristics of rain drop size distribution. The results show that the regularities of the distribution of parameters, including average particle diameter, average rainfall intensity, average rainwater content, the largest cube root diameter, and the most rainfall intensity, are C>M>S; the raindrop spectrum models of the precipitation produced by the same type of clouds are very close to each other, and there is a single peak spectrum in 2 Stype precipitation. The raindrop size distributions of Mand Ctype precipitation are obvious 2 or multipeak model. There are more bigger raindrops in Mand Ctype precipitation than in Stype precipitation; the relevance between rainwater content and rainfall intensity is the best, and that between radar reflectivity and rainfall intensity is the next; there are mainly small particles below 1 mm in Stype precipitation; the widths of raindrop spectrum of Mand Ctype precipitation are bigger than that of Stype precipitation, and there are more particles of over 1 mm.
